Booklist Names Two Kids' Music CDs to 2008 Editor's Choice List
Wednesday January 14, 2009
The editors of
Booklist have included two children's albums on their annual
Booklist Editors’ Choice: Media, 2008 list. The honorees include a couple of CDs from long-time kids' music artists,
Beethoven's Wig 4: Dance Along Symphonies by Beethoven's Wig, and Bill Harley's
Yes to Running: Bill Harley Live.
A Grand Debut from The Baby Grands
Monday January 12, 2009
Atlanta-based kids' band The Baby Grands recently released their self-titled children's music debut on Backspace Records. Ben Rowell, Marc Castelo, and Donny Todd collaborated to create a great collection of tunes for the whole family. Check out the
